This book is about parents. And about the children we are raising right now. It is also about the children we once were. About the secrets locked inside our smallness. About the pain passed down through generations. About wounds inflicted...
unintentionally and unconsciously, yet always very, very painfully.
This book is about changing the approach to raising children that will open new relationships with the child and with oneself. About how to heal oneself and learn to speak with the child in a language they understand — love, support, and trust. And that a simple "I cherish you so much, tell me what happened and how you feel" has much greater power than a scream and an irritated remark thrown out.
There are no perfect parents, but there are ways to create a happy childhood for your child that they will remember with warmth and joy, and which will support them in their adult life and help them realize all their dreams, goals, and talents.
The book is based on data from modern research in the fields of epigenetics, psychogenealogy, scientific psychosomatics, neurophysiology of children and adults, as well as the many years of professional experience of its author, pediatrician and psychosomatologist Ekaterina Tur.
